After many experiences that brought hurt, confusion, and pain I choose to see the hurt and pain as they were…. They were experiences I chose to walk through to learn from. What did I gain?

I learned to choose love over hate

I learned I rather be at peace with my enemy than remain at enmity

I learned it is my choice to forgive and focus on the journey of living

I learned that we all come from different environments, which causes us to think oppositional at times toward one another

I learned that it is okay to be yourself

I learned that I must love and accept my truth when others do not

I learned self observation, to be the vehicle of freedom yet while yet being the vehicle of imprisonment

I learned I am not right about all things

I learned that we are here in the earth to learn from one another respectfully

I learned to value and others opinion, yet keep my own with out conflict

I learned that we are all looking for love, yet we communicate differently

I learned I simply want to radiate love, peace, and kindness and walk away from my ego

Ultimately I have learned there is power in the choices we make. We lead our choices or our choices lead us!

Proverbs 1:5 – A wise [man] will hear, and will increase learning; and a man of understanding shall attain unto wise counsels:

Proverbs 18:15 – The heart of the prudent getteth knowledge; and the ear of the wise seeketh knowledge.

Proverbs 9:9 – Give [instruction] to a wise [man], and he will be yet wiser: teach a just [man], and he will increase in learning.

Proverbs 1:7 – The fear of the LORD [is] the beginning of knowledge: [but] fools despise wisdom and instruction.
